Connecting
Input
Signals
Grounding
The
most
reliable
signal
measurements
are
made
when
the
2247A
and
the
unit
under
test
are
connected
by
a
common
reference
(ground
lead)
in
addition
to
the
single
lead
or
probe.
The
ground
lead
of
the
probe
provides
the
best
grounding
method
for
signal
interconnection
and
ensures
the
maximum
amount
of
signal-lead
shielding
in
the
probe
cable.
A
separate
ground
lead
(with
a
banana
plug)
can
also
be
connected
from
the
unit
under
test
to
the
2247A
ground
Jack
on
the
front
panel.
Probes
A
probe
provides
the
most
convenient
way
to
connect
an
Input
signal
to
the
oscilloscope.
The
standard
10X
probes
supplied
with
the
2247A
are
shielded
against
electromagnetic
Interference
and
have
a
high
input
impedance
for
low
circult
loading.
The
subminiature
probe
bodies
are
designed
for
probing
circuitry
with
closely
spaced
leads.
SCALE
FACTOR
SWITCHING.
The
VOLTS/DIV
scale
factors,
displayed
on the
ert,
reflect
the
probe attenuation
factor
when
Tektronix
coded
probes
are
used.
OPERATING
CONSIDERATIONS.
To
get
the
best
waveform
fidelity,
keep
probe
ground
and
signal
leads
as
short
as
possible,
Misadjusted
probe
compensation
can
cause
measurement
error.
Check
and
adjust
probe
compensation
whenever
a
Probe
is
moved
to
a
different
channel
or
oscilloscope.
For
the
probe
compensation
adjustment
pro-
cedure,
see
Section
4,
“Operator
Checks
and
Adjustments.”
For
detailed
operating
considerations
and
probe
maintenance,
see
the
Instruction
sheet
supplied
with
the
probe.
Coaxial
Cables
Signal
Input
cable
can
greatly
affect
the
accuracy
of
a
displayed
waveform.
To
maintain
original
frequency
characteristics
of
the
input
signal,
use
only
high-quality,
low-loss
coaxial
cables.
Coaxial
cables
must
be
terminated
at
both
ends
In
their
characteristic
Impedance
to
prevent
signal
reflections
within
the
cable.
Use
suitable
Impedance-matching
devices.
